ABOUT THE MISSION:
The family of Mr. Pearce has requested the Patriot Guard Riders to stand for Cpl. Pearce as he stood for all Americans in the Korean War. It is with great honor that we accept this mission. Mr. Buck Pearce will be coming home to his final resting place after 69 years of missing in action. Mr. Pearce was a member of the 24th military police company in the city of Taejon, South Korea. He died July 10, 1950. After 69 years as a MIA he has finally been identified and returning home.
